Bluffton Primary Care coming soon - office on Garau Street
Blanchard Valley Medical Practices, a division of Blanchard Valley Health System will be opening a new office, Bluffton Primary Care, located at 161 Garau St.
Bluffton Primary Care will be open to serve patients in the coming months following building renovations.
“Blanchard Valley Medical Practices is proud to bring this service to our patients and the community, shared Kelly Shroll, president, Blanchard Valley Medical Practices. The opening of Bluffton Primary Care will continue our commitment to quality care.”
Dr. Leah Eiden will be re-locating her medical practice to Bluffton from Putnam County Primary Care in Ottawa. Dr. Eiden graduated from The Ohio State University College of Medicine.
She completed her internship and residency at Grant Medical Center in Columbus, Ohio. Dr. Eiden is certified by the American Board of Family Medicine.
“Dr. Eiden is an exceptional fit for our Bluffton practice. Not only does her family reside there but her children also attend the local schools,” explained Shroll. “She is committed to providing experienced, compassionate care to the community.”
